What’s your favorite way to prepare coffee? The answer may vary depending on where you live. Different countries have different ways to make this popular beverage and the reasons vary from the ingredients that were available in the past to the things people prefer for flavor and texture.

In the video below, published by Great Big Story, we see five different cultures and their unique ways of making coffee. In Mexico, we see a woman making Café de Olla, which is coffee with panela (unrefined sugar), cinnamon, and orange peel.

Ethiopians show us their traditional hand-roasted Jimma coffee beans that are perfect for a big pot of coffee that gathers neighbors together. A Swedish woman enjoys a cup of coffee with homemade cheese outside, while Vietnamese café owner shows us their famous egg coffee.

In Turkey, seeing coffee prepared in traditional pots on hot sand is not unusual, just like this vendor shows us.
